Previously released by Tresor in 1992. Compact disc. Credits: All tracks produced and mixed by Jeff Mills of Axis Records, US. Performer(s): Jeff Mills. Description: 1 audio disc: digital; 4 3/4 in. Contents: Phase 4 -- Jerical -- Changes of life -- Berlin -- The hacker -- Late night -- DNA -- Man-like. Other Titles: Phase 4.

Thanks to his technical abilities as a DJ Mills became known as The Wizard in the early to mid 1980s.

In the late 1980s Mills founded the collective with fellow producers and but left the group to pursue a career as a solo artist in the early 90s. Mills is the founder and owner of Axis Records, a record label he founded in 1992. The label is based in, and is responsible for the release of much of his solo work.

Mills has received international recognition for his work both as a DJ and producer. Mills was also featured in Man From Tomorrow, a documentary about techno music that he produced along with French filmmaker Jacqueline Caux. He continued working in film, releasing Life to Death and Back, a film he shot in the Egyptian wing of the Museum where he also had a four-month residency. In 2017 the French Minister of Culture awarded Mills the for his services to the arts. Jeff Mills performing in Detroit in 2007. Early career and radio DJ [ ] A 1981 graduate of, Mills started his career in the early 1980s using the name 'The Wizard.'

He performed DJ tricks like and during his sets, some of which were pre-recorded. He had a nightly show called The Wizard at and later at WJLB under the same name. He would highlight local techno artists, giving light to artists such as,. In his early career, Mills managed numerous residencies in the Detroit area. He credits The Necto as the residency where he was able to experiment with new ideas in techno music. Mills played The Necto where he began incorporating concepts such as different equipment setups, including positioning himself on the dance floor with the people. For his radio DJ spots, Mills had a music spending budget to use for his sets.

Mills would also drive as far as Toronto or Chicago in order to purchase newly released music. Underground Resistance [ ] Mills is a founding member of, a techno collective that he started with former player. The group embraced revolutionary rhetoric and only appeared in public dressed in ski masks and black combat suits.
